The sandglass conjecture, posed by Simonyi, states that if a pair $(A, B)$ of families of subsets of $[n]$ is recovering then $|A| |B| \leq 2^n$. We improve the best known upper bound to $|A| |B| \leq 2.2543^n$. To do this we overcome a significant barrier by exponentially separating the upper bounds on recovering pairs from cancellative pairs, a related notion.
